Topics Covered
- 1. Introduction to Transport Demand Forecasting: Learners will study basic concepts of transport demand forecasting, including definitions, types of transport demand, and the importance of forecasting in transport management. They will gain foundational skills in understanding different forecasting methods and their applications.
- 2. Data Collection and Analysis for Transport Demand: This module covers the methods and tools for collecting and analyzing data relevant to transport demand, including statistical techniques and data sources. Learners will develop skills in data management and preprocessing for forecasting.
- 3. Time Series Analysis in Transport Demand Forecasting: Focusing on time series models, learners will study how to apply and interpret time series analysis techniques in the context of transport demand forecasting. They will gain practical skills in using software tools for time series forecasting.
- 4. Spatial Analysis for Transport Demand: This module introduces spatial analysis techniques and their application to transport demand forecasting. Learners will study how spatial data and geographic information systems (GIS) can be used to understand and predict transport demand patterns.
- 5. Econometric Models in Transport Demand Forecasting: Learners will explore the use of econometric models in forecasting transport demand, including regression analysis and panel data models. They will develop skills in building and interpreting econometric models for transport demand.
- 6. Advanced Forecasting Techniques: This module covers advanced forecasting techniques such as machine learning algorithms, ensemble methods, and hybrid models. Learners will gain skills in applying these advanced techniques to real-world transport demand forecasting problems.
- 7. Scenario Analysis and Sensitivity Testing: Focusing on scenario analysis and sensitivity testing, learners will study how to develop and analyze different scenarios and test the sensitivity of forecasting models to changes in input variables. They will gain skills in risk assessment and uncertainty analysis.
- 8. Implementation of Forecasting Models: This module covers the practical aspects of implementing transport demand forecasting models in real-world scenarios. Learners will learn how to integrate forecasting models into transport planning and decision-making processes.
- 9. Case Studies in Transport Demand Forecasting: Through case studies, learners will apply their knowledge and skills to real-world transport demand forecasting problems. They will gain experience in analyzing complex data and making informed forecasting decisions.
- 10. Reporting and Presentation of Forecasting Results: Learners will learn how to effectively report and present transport demand forecasting results to stakeholders. They will develop skills in communicating complex data and analysis in a clear and concise manner.
